And that inspiration is the cause for our celebration, made possible by your overwhelming show of solidarity during our highly successful Summer Fund Drive. I'm ecstatic to report that over the course of two action-packed weekends, we received a record-setting $300,000 in pledges of support from 1,700 donors—more than 60% over our fund drive goal.
On behalf of the entire team of BGO staff, volunteers, and Board members, I offer my deepest gratitude for your participation. The collective leveraging of faith in our actions today instills hope for tomorrow—and is evidenced in what we hear every day in the sounds of public radio.
